Overview
Join to apply for the Fixed Assets Manager - Accounting role at Kubota Tractor Corporation.
Basic purpose and scope:
Oversee all fixed asset and capital project accounting activities for Kubota Tractor Corporation (KTC), Kubota Credit Corporation (KCC), Kubota North America (KNA), Kubota Insurance Corporation (KIC), and Kubota Tractor Acceptance Corporation (KTAC). Lead annual planning and budgeting for capital projects, financial reports and presentations, and investment return analysis. Evaluate and implement opportunities for improved efficiency and effectiveness in accounting and budgeting operations.
- Oversee all fixed asset accounting activities, including acquisition, classification, depreciation, and disposal in accordance with GAAP, internal controls, and company policies.
- Manage capital projects accounting, including CIP tracking, appropriation requests, timely capitalization, and proper accounting treatment in accordance with GAAP, internal controls, and company policies.
- Lead month-end, quarter-end, and year-end closing for fixed assets and capital projects.
- Review and approve fixed asset and capital project related journal entries, account reconciliations, and roll forwards, ensuring accuracy and completeness.
- Oversee timely and accurate preparation of financial reporting and disclosures pertaining to fixed assets and capital projects.
- Lead annual planning and budgeting activities for capital projects, including collaboration with multiple departments, presentation to the executive team, and reporting to the parent company.
- Coordinate and manage periodic physical verification of fixed assets.
- Work with internal and external auditors to support fixed asset and capital project related audit requests, providing accurate information on time.
- Develop and maintain accounting policies and procedures, ensuring compliance with GAAP and internal controls.
- Drive continuous improvement initiatives, leveraging technology, automation and best practices, to optimize closing processes, budgeting, and financial reporting.
- Provide capital vs expense accounting guidance to non-accounting staff.
- Manage administrative aspects of the fixed assets accounting team including workload distribution, performance evaluation, training, and development opportunities.
- Bachelor’s Degree in Accounting required.
- MBA or CPA license preferred.
- 7+ years progressive accounting experience under GAAP including fixed assets and capital projects.
- 3+ years managing an accounting related department required.
- Strong technical knowledge and experience applying GAAP.
- Excellent problem-solving skills and the ability to drive process improvements, work independently, and think objectively.
- Outstanding communication and presentation skills, with the ability to effectively communicate financial concepts to non-financial partners.
- Strong attention to detail and accuracy.
- Diligent and highly organized, with the ability to prioritize and meet tight deadlines.
- Strong leadership and people management skills, with the ability to empower and develop a team.
- Must be comfortable working in a fast-paced, changing environment, with the expectation of increasing responsibility and scope over time as proficiency in the position develops.
- Sophisticated user of Microsoft Excel, Word, and PowerPoint.
- Experience with a major ERP system (SAP strongly preferred).
